Understanding Testosterone:
Testosterone is a hormonal mainly manufactured in the testes in males and ovaries in ladies, although within smaller sized quantities. It belongs to a class of hormones referred to as androgens and it is accountable for the introduction of man reproductive system tissues and secondary sexual characteristics. These include deepening of the voice, growth of facial and the body locks, as well as increased muscle mass and bone density. However, its impact on skeletal growth and peak is basically limited to the actual pubertal development spurt.

Pubertal Development Spurt:
Throughout puberty, both boys and girls experience a development spurt seen as a an immediate rise in height. This growth spurt is primarily powered through hormone changes, including the surge in testosterone within kids as well as estrogen in women. Testosterone, together with growth hormones, stimulates the growth dishes found at the ends associated with lengthy bones. These development dishes, also known as epiphyseal plates, have the effect of longitudinal bone fragments growth. As testosterone amounts increase during adolescence, this accelerates the actual drawing a line under of these growth dishes, ultimately resulting in the actual cessation of longitudinal bone fragments development.

Role associated with Inherited genes:
Height is really a complex characteristic affected by multiple elements, including inherited genes, diet, and all around health. While testosterone plays a role in bone development, it's impact on peak is largely fixed by inherited genes. The height possible of an person is largely determined by their own genetic makeup, particularly the interaction of various genetics involved with bone development and growth. Testosterone levels is going to influence the actual timing associated with puberty and also the rate associated with bone maturation, however they do not have a substantial impact on the ultimate peak an individual can achieve.

Medical Intervention:
In the event of delayed adolescence or growth hormone insufficiency, medical intervention might involve hormone treatment to stimulate development. Testosterone treatment may be prescribed in order to kids with postponed adolescence to induce the actual pubertal development spurt and promote straight line development. Likewise, growth hormone therapy enables you to deal with children with growth hormone insufficiency or even particular medical conditions affecting development. Nevertheless, these types of interventions are carefully supervised as well as given underneath the guidance of healthcare professionals in order to enhance final results whilst reducing potential risks.
